• FEDERICA SEVERINI – CURRICULUM VITAE AC STUDIORUM


    Federica Severini, was born in 1996 in Mercato San Severino (SA) and started to play the violin at six years old. She obtained the final diploma cum laude at Conservatorium San Pietro a Majella of Naples. She graduated in violin and chamber music at the Accademia Nazionale di Santa Cecilia in Rome with Sonig Tchakerian and Carlo Fabiano. She obtained the final diploma MAS (Master Advanced Studies) with M. Klaidi Sahatci at the Conservatory of Italian Switzerland in Lugano and she is a student of M. Francesco Manara at Milano Master School. She is also a student of M. Accardo at W.Stauffer Academy in Cremona and at international Chigiana Academy in Siena. She obtained a scholarship as one of the best students of Stauffer Academy in Cremona and she played as soloist in Teatro Eliseo in Rome with Orchestra da Camera Italiana directed by M. Salvatore Accardo. She is actually 1st Violin Tutti at La Verdi Symphony Orchestra in Milan and she won also the audition for Tutti Violin at Orchestra Sinfonica Nazionale RAI in Turin.

    She is a member of the Orchestra Academy of Teatro alla Scala, where she was selected as Concertmaster for the years 2017-19. She was also invited to play in Tiroler Festspiele Orchesterakademie at Festspielhaus Erl directed by M. Gustav Kuhn. She was selected as first violin of Ensemble Bernasconi of Accademia Teatro alla Scala and she was involved in a concert dedicated to Frank Zappa for Stresa International Festival, Auditorium Parco della Musica in Rome and Teatro Valli in Reggio Emilia directed by Kristjan Järvi and Peter Rundel. She was also selected as Concertmaster for the American Tournée of Accademia Teatro alla Scala, directed by Ivan Fisher, and she played in the Auditorium of Maryland and Princeton Universities and at Peter Jay Sharp Theatre in New York. She was also selected as Concertmaster of the Chamber Ensemble of La Scala Academy for a concert at Al Bustan Festival in Beirut and for a concert at Almo Collegio Borromeo in Pavia. She has been selected as leader of the Orchestra for the concert “An Italian Opera Journey” at King Fahad Cultural Center in Riyad.

    She was chosen by the Brazilian choreographer Ismael Ivo to play at his contemporary ballet show “Mishima” during the famous “Ravello Festival”. She has recently won the first prize at the “American Protégé” international concerto competition and she played at the famous Weill Hall of the Carnegie Hall in New York and the Dinu Lipatti International Competition in Rome, where she was awarded a violin by the luthier F. Gyorke. As a member of Trio Pragma she won the second prize at the first edition of the International Competition Antonelli in Latina, first prize at Magliano Sabina International Competition, first prize at Jacopo Napoli International Competition and first prize at Leopoldo Mugnone International Competition.

    A strong interest in contemporary music led her to play at the Biennale Festival in Venice with an international ensemble and she won two scholarships at the Accademia Nazionale di Santa Cecilia for the project “La Nuova Musica”, all dedicated to contemporary music. She participated in the Festival “Assoli” in Accademia Filarmonica Romana in Rome and at the Festival Play It in Florence all dedicated to contemporary music. She is also member since 2018 of Divertimento Ensemble in Milan, specialized in contemporary music. She was also selected as first violin of the Ensemble 900 of the Conservatory of Italian Switzerland for the concert “Polifonie” that took part in Auditorium Stelio Molo of Radio Svizzera Italiana. She is a former member of OCI (Orchestra da Camera Italiana), directed by M. Salvatore Accardo, where she played also as Associate Concertmaster of the first violins and Concertmaster of second violins. She played in several orchestras, such as Cameristi della Scala, Teatro San Carlo of Naples, Teatro Verdi of Salerno, Solisti Aquilani, LaFil Orchestra of Milan, Young Talents Orchestra, Orchestra Cherubini, Orchestra Corallium as Concertmaster . She worked with several conductors: R. Muti, Z. Metha, D. Coleman, D. Gatti, I. Fischer, P. Sorokin, J.Goritzki, M. Mariotti, P. Steinberg, J. Valčuha, E. Schwartz, T. Guschlbauer, P. Carignani, W. Hermanto, A. Chauhan, P. Fourniller, J. Santonja.

    She recently recorded a CD, “Romantic Echoes”, with the pianist Pier Carmine Garzillo for the label Luna Rossa Classics of Corrado Productions.

    She actually plays a Romeo Antoniazzi violin made in 1912.
